The plastic snowflakes swirled around in the snowglobe and floated silently to the ground, caressing the two lone figures of the nutcracker and the ballerina, locked in an everlasting kiss. Felicia gave the snowglobe one last look, and placed it gently on the bedside table. As she did so, she let her head fall back on the tear-stained pillow. Someday, she thought to herself and hummed a soft tune, someday.
